Ron Dante
In 1969 Ron was the lead voice of The Archies whose recording of "Sugar, Sugar" sold more than ten million copies and was voted the number one record of the year by Billboard Magazine. That year he also was the lead singer of The Cuff Links and had another top ten hit with "Tracy". In the seventies Ron sang lead on many commercials some of which became anthems for a generation. Pepsi, Coke, Dr. Pepper and McDonalds were as well know as his biggest hits. Today Ron is the voice of Yoplait's "Itsy Bitsy Yellow Poka Dot Bikini" tv spots. Ron went on to become the producer of such artists as Barry Manilow, Cher, Pat Benetar and Irene Cara. His productions have sold more than 70 million albums. Ron currently has 2 albums in release on Digital Musicworks International. "Saturday Night Blast" and "Rockin' Christmas Party are both available on Itunes and msnMusic and has songs old and new with a few guest appearances by Ron's friends Andy Kim and Peter Noone. | ||||||||
